WSL Football is building the most distinctive, competitive and entertaining women's football club competition in the world for the players and fans of today and tomorrow, and we need a creative, dynamic storyteller with a curious mind to join us as our new Communications Manager. This is one of the most exciting sports communications roles, and you will play a pivotal role in promoting the Barclays Women's Super League and Barclays Women's Super League 2 – competitions that represent the pinnacle of women's professional football in England.

Reporting directly to the Head of Communications, you will work in a fast‑paced environment and sit at the heart of the organisation in the Marketing Communications team, collaborating with marketing and content colleagues to deliver best‑in‑class communications campaigns. You will help grow the profile and protect the reputation of WSL Football and work with internal departments such as the league & performance development team, broadcast colleagues, operations and partnerships teams to devise and deliver strategic communications plans that align with our business priorities. Additionally, you will work closely with WSL Football's retained PR agency, lead relations with a wide range of recognizable clubs across the country, and help deliver an effective press office function.

The role requires a proactive, strategic thinker who is engaged with media and obsessed with finding new ways to generate coverage and build new contacts. This is a full‑time permanent role based in London. The candidate must be in our Farringdon office two days a week and available to work on call. Occasional out‑of‑hours work and domestic travel will be required.

Responsibilities

  • Proactively promote and protect the reputation of WSL Football within the media.
  • Design, manage, coordinate and deliver integrated communications plans, PR campaigns and one‑off stories.
  • Lead communications for BWSL and BWSL2 media days, the secondary competition, and the Play‑Off.
  • Play a central role within the integrated marcomms team to promote the league across owned and earned channels.
  • Effectively manage incoming media requests, drafting statements and briefing media.
  • Build effective and trusted relationships with BWSL and BWSL2 club communications teams.
  • Develop and maintain trusted working relationships with key internal and external stakeholders.
  • Collaborate and tell stories associated with internal departments – Marketing, Content, Commercial, Broadcast, League & Performance Development and Operations – to generate coverage and achieve joint organisational goals.
  • Produce media materials including press releases and briefing documents.
  • Provide regular out‑of‑hours media support for urgent media enquiries.
  • Work closely with WSL Football's retained PR agency.
  • Execute additional tasks as required to meet Women’s Super League Football's changing priorities.
  • Comply with all company policies and procedures to ensure the highest standards of health, safety and well‑being.
